Comcast Cares
REDWOOD CITY, CA - October 29, 2003 212 San Mateo County Comcast employees and their families participated in 3 volunteer projects as a part of the largest one-day volunteer effort in
the company's history - the third annual nation-wide Comcast Cares Day held on
Saturday, October 4, 2003. Local Comcast volunteers donated a total of
1,700 hours or more than 70 days of service in just one day.
At the three school sites chosen for Comcast Cares Days; Fair Oaks
Elementary, Cesar Chavez Academy and Green Oaks Academy, volunteers
tackled a variety of projects which included:
- adding bark to 11, 250 square feet of playground area,
- landscaping 5,000 square feet of school property including the
addition of 14 tons of crushed granite for new walkways,
- laying 29 cases of carpet tiles,
- installing 221 coat rack hooks
- using over 30 gallons of paint in classrooms and offices, and
- installing over 150 flowers, plants and hedges.
Comcast and its employees are truly committed to the communities
they serve, not only through their annual event, but year-round.
